馳騁工作流程引擎在流程設計發生變化後如何處理?

2021-09-08 08:29:52 字數 1083 閱讀 2075

流程變更分為如下幾種情況.1,

增加節點.

2,減少節點.

3,節點工作人員發生變化.

4,表單內容增加.

5,表單內容減少.

6,方向條件變化.

面對以上的變化

,ccflow

採取的應對方案如下.

--------------------------------

1,增加節點.

re:解決方案

:對流程沒有影響.

1.對原來與現有的流程沒有什麼影響,歷史的工作報告還能開啟.

流程軌跡圖可能會出現不連續的情況

,但是不影響檢視.

2,在途工作會按照新的設計去執行.

2,減少節點.

影響範圍:

1,歷史資料會不能正常開啟,被刪除的節點資料反映不出來.

2,歷史軌跡圖不能被正確的顯示.

3,在途工作會出現錯誤.

re:解決方案.

在原來的基礎上改造:

1,如果歷史資料不多,不是很重要

.可以考慮

,在原來基礎上修改.

2,採用節點的生命週期的模式處理

.將要禁用的節點

.也就是說節點不刪除

,而是改變它的生命週期

.讓其達到不可用的目的.

廢止當前流程

,新建新的流程發布:

1,複製當前的流程,做為新的流程發布.

2,禁用當前流程.

建議採取後者方案.

3,節點工作人員發生變化.

re:對流程執行沒有影響,對歷史資料沒有影響.

4,表單內容增加.

re:對流程執行沒有影響,對歷史資料沒有影響.

5,表單內容減少.

re:把減少的字段隱藏起來

.  對流程執行沒有影響,對歷史資料沒有影響.

6,方向條件變化.

re:對流程執行沒有影響,對歷史資料沒有影響.

posted on

2011-05-07 20:59

馳騁工作流 閱讀(

...)

編輯收藏

馳騁工作流引擎 父子流程設計說明

關鍵字 父子流程設計 父流程 子流程 工作流 ccbpm 父子流程設計說明 定義 乙個流程a的乙個節點,因工作的需要調起另外的流程b,a就叫父流程,b就叫子流程。子流程還是父流程都是相對的。注 乙個流程a在乙個節點上可以呼叫n個子流程。如果乙個流程不能被單獨發起,只能被其它流程所呼叫發起,可以在流程...

馳騁工作流引擎設計系列01 流程元素設計

第1節 關鍵字 馳騁工作流引擎 流程快速開發平台 workflow ccflow jflow 第2節 流程元素設計 流程元素,概要的說就是流程上的畫布內容。馳騁流程引擎元素比較簡,節點 連線線 標籤三種。設定有三個流程屬性 節點屬性 方向條件三種。乙個流程模版有乙個流程編號,它是三位數的序號,比如 ...

馳騁工作流引擎設計系列02 流程例項的生成設計

第1節關鍵字 馳騁工作流引擎 流程快速開發平台 workflow ccflow jflow 第2節關於workid的設計 workid也叫流程例項id,理解清楚workid的整個過程有助於理解如何獲得資料,以及相關流程引擎表,業務資料表的產生變化的過程。第2節概要說明 工作流程引擎的workid,也...